A LOGISTICIAN is celebrating after an employee landed an industry award.

Sam Fagan, of Fagan & Whalley Ltd, who are based at Shuttleworth Mead Business Park, Meadway, Padiham, won Emerging Logistics Leader of the Year at the inaugural Logistics Leadership Awards.

The awards, held at the St Johns Hotel, Solihull, brought together a cross section of senior logisticians in manufacturing, retailing and wholesaling.

The Emerging Logistics Leader of the Year category was awarded to the individual under the age of 35 who in the judge’s opinion has made the most positive contribution to the development of the art and science of logistics and supply chain management in any sector.

The award was presented to Sam by former star of The Apprentice TV programme Alex Epstein, who featured in series six of the BBC show.

Sam Fagan said: “As Projects and Systems Manager for Fagan and Whalley Ltd. It has been an extremely busy 12 months, with the go live of several new systems and the opening of two new facilities our head office; Albion House and the warehouse at Burnley Bridge.

"For as long as I can remember I have wanted to work in the logistics industry preferably in the family business and tonight’s award is recognition that I have reached certain goals in my career.

"I am delighted to receive this award identifying my achievements to date, which could not have been achieved without the support of my family, friends, mentors and colleagues at Fagan & Whalley.”

Peter Acton, managing director of the Logistics Leaders Network, who hosted the event, said: “Sam is a worthy first winner of this award for his commitment, working for the business whilst studying for his degree.

“The success of all his projects including the new-build 92,000sq. ft. semi-automated warehouse facility at Burnley Bridge and his continuous voluntary contribution to the Chartered Institute of Logistics and Transport as chairman of the Lancashire Group.”
